This has nothing to do with your hair questions, but---have you researched the Duodenal Switch? I ask because you mention injecting insulin, and because you have a BMI of 54.

The DS has the very best long-term, maintained weight-loss stats, especially for those of us with a BMI greater than 50. It also has the best stats for resolving or preventing co-morbs like diabetes and high cholesterol. About 85% of diabetics achieve total remission of symptoms with the RNY, but a significant per centage see their diabetes return within five years. On the other hand, better than 98% achieve total remission with the DS---and it seems to be permanent.

Research ALL your options before you have surgery.

Oh yeah - I had to cut mine into a super-short pixie cut.  I lost at least half of my hair - but I was an extreme case.  It didn't even slow down until about Month 8 for me.  I actually bought a wig but couldn't go through with wearing it and sent it back.  

At 2 years out my hair is probably right where it was before surgery, maybe even a little better.  Strong and healthy.  I had fine, thinning hair before and it's still fine and thin.  But there does seem to be a bit more of it these days.
